Description

This course equips learners with the skills and knowledge to construct masonry superstructures using hollow units, in compliance with South African building regulations and safety standards. It covers material selection, mortar mixing, bonding patterns, and quality control to ensure structural integrity.

Learning Outcomes

  • Apply safety procedures and use personal protective equipment when handling hollow units and mortar.
  • Interpret construction drawings and specifications to determine the layout and bonding pattern for hollow unit masonry.
  • Mix mortar to the required consistency and strength for hollow unit construction.
  • Lay hollow units to plumb, level, and line, ensuring proper bonding and reinforcement placement.
  • Inspect completed work for defects and apply corrective measures to meet quality standards.
  • Demonstrate knowledge of material properties, including the characteristics of hollow units and mortar.

Course Outline

Day 1: Introduction to Masonry and Hollow Units

Objectives:
• Understand the scope of masonry construction with hollow units.
• Identify different types of hollow units and their properties.
• Explain the role of standards and regulations in masonry work.
• Recognise safety requirements and personal protective equipment (PPE).

Topics:
• Overview of masonry industry in South Africa.
• Types of hollow units: concrete blocks, clay bricks, etc.
• Material properties: strength, density, water absorption.
• Relevant SANS and SABS standards.
• Occupational Health and Safety Act requirements.
• PPE selection and use.
• Site safety induction and hazard identification.
• Introduction to tools and equipment.

Day 2: Mortar Mixes and Bonding Patterns

Objectives:
• Differentiate between mortar types and their applications.
• Calculate and mix mortar to specified proportions.
• Demonstrate correct mortar consistency and workability.
• Identify common bonding patterns for hollow unit walls.

Topics:
• Mortar constituents: cement, lime, sand, water.
• Mortar types (M, S, N) and their strengths.
• Mixing methods: manual and mechanical.
• Testing mortar: flow, water retention.
• Bonding patterns: stretcher, header, English, Flemish.
• Importance of bond for wall strength.
• Mortar joints: thickness, tooling.
• Practical: mixing and testing mortar.

Day 3: Setting Out and Foundation Preparation

Objectives:
• Interpret construction drawings and set out walls.
• Prepare foundations and ensure level base.
• Establish corners and profiles for accurate alignment.
• Apply damp-proof course (DPC) correctly.

Topics:
• Reading building plans: dimensions, elevations.
• Setting out: profiles, strings, pegs.
• Checking squareness using 3-4-5 method.
• Foundation types and requirements.
• Levelling and compacting base.
• Installing DPC: materials and positioning.
• Establishing corner leads.
• Practical: setting out a wall line.

Day 4: Laying Hollow Units – Basic Techniques

Objectives:
• Demonstrate correct handling and laying of hollow units.
• Apply mortar evenly and maintain consistent bed joints.
• Build straight walls to plumb and level.
• Cut hollow units safely and accurately.

Topics:
• Laying techniques: buttering, placing, tapping.
• Maintaining plumb: spirit level use.
• Levelling: straightedge and level.
• Joint thickness control.
• Cutting blocks: using block splitter, saw.
• Safety in cutting: eye protection, dust control.
• Building a straight wall section.
• Practical: laying a course of blocks.

Day 5: Corners, Junctions, and Openings

Objectives:
• Construct square corners and T-junctions.
• Build cavity walls and ensure proper ties.
• Form openings for doors and windows.
• Install lintels over openings.

Topics:
• Corner construction: lead building.
• T-junctions: toothing and bonding.
• Cavity walls: wall ties, weep holes.
• Openings: reveals, jambs, sills.
• Lintel types: concrete, steel.
• Lintel installation: bearing, level.
• Practical: building a corner and opening.
• Quality checks: squareness, alignment.

Day 6: Reinforcement and Structural Elements

Objectives:
• Understand reinforcement requirements for hollow unit walls.
• Install horizontal and vertical reinforcement.
• Construct columns and bond beams.
• Apply grouting procedures correctly.

Topics:
• Reinforcement types: rebar, mesh.
• Horizontal reinforcement: bond beams.
• Vertical reinforcement: cores.
• Grouting: mix, placement, consolidation.
• Columns: formwork, pouring.
• Ties and anchors for stability.
• Practical: installing reinforcement.
• Testing: slump, cube samples.

Day 7: Advanced Wall Construction – Curves and Complex Shapes

Objectives:
• Build curved walls using special units.
• Construct intersecting walls at angles.
• Incorporate movement joints.
• Manage complex wall configurations.

Topics:
• Curved walls: radial layout, cutting.
• Special units: quoins, half blocks.
• Intersecting walls: bonding at angles.
• Movement joints: location, installation.
• Control joints vs expansion joints.
• Sealants and backer rods.
• Practical: building a curved section.
• Problem-solving for complex layouts.

Day 8: Quality Control, Defects, and Remedial Work

Objectives:
• Identify common defects in masonry construction.
• Apply quality control measures during and after construction.
• Perform remedial actions for defects.
• Understand testing methods for compliance.

Topics:
• Common defects: cracking, efflorescence, spalling.
• Causes: moisture, movement, materials.
• Quality control: checks during laying.
• Testing: prism testing, bond strength.
• Remedial techniques: repointing, stitching.
• Waterproofing and protection.
• Documentation and reporting.
• Practical: inspecting and repairing a wall.

Day 9: Practical Integration and Final Assessment

Objectives:
• Construct a complete masonry structure integrating all skills.
• Demonstrate adherence to specifications and safety.
• Complete a written assessment on theory.
• Receive feedback and certification guidance.

Topics:
• Integrated project: building a wall with openings and reinforcement.
• Time management and team coordination.
• Final inspection: plumb, level, alignment.
• Written test on unit standard outcomes.
• Portfolio of evidence compilation.
• Feedback session and improvement areas.
• Certification process and next steps.
• Course evaluation.
